About Sang-Kee Eah

Sang-Kee Eah is a scholar working on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ials, Biomedical Engineering,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Materials Chemistry, having authored 15 papers that have together received 559 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Gold and Silver Nanoparticles Synthesis and Applications (6 papers), Near-Field Optical Microscopy (5 papers), Integrated Circuits and Semiconductor Failure Analysis (3 papers), Nanomaterials and Printing Technologies (2 papers), Pickering emulsions and particle stabilization (2 papers), Quantum Dots Synthesis And Properties (2 papers), Semiconductor Quantum Structures and Devices (2 papers) and Laser-induced spectroscopy and plasma (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(274 citations), Biomedical Engineering (233 citations), Materials Chemistry (235 citations), Condensed Matter Physics (46 citations) and Biophysics (22 citations). Sang-Kee Eah has collaborated with scholars based in United States, South Korea and Japan. Frequent co-authors include Matthew N. Martin, James I. Basham, Paul Chando, Wonho Jhe, Yasuhiko Arakawa, Gary P. Wiederrecht, Norbert F. Scherer, Xiao‐Min Lin, Heinrich M. Jaeger and Vanessa Sih. Their work appears in journals such as Applied Physics Letters, Review of Scientific Instruments, Langmuir, Nanoscale and Optical and Quantum Electronics.
